Incorporating a Business: Everything You Should Know

Incorporation is the legal process used to form a corporate entity or company. A corporationis the resulting legal entity that separates the firm's assets and income from its owners and investors. Corporations can be created in nearly all countries in the world and are usually identified as such by the use of terms … See more Incorporation is the broad term to describe a business registered with a state to become a separate legal entity. WebMay 23, 2024 · “Incorporation” is the act of starting a corporate business entity. A corporation (Inc.), a limited partnership (LP), and a non-profit (non-stock) corporation are incorporated entities. This means they have filed their corporate charter, the founding document, with the state of incorporation. WebMar 28, 2024 · Cost to Set Up an LLC in Michigan.
